Grove Racing’s major off-track win

GROVE Racing has put to bed any speculation about its future title sponsorship situation, announcing a new two-year naming rights deal with Penrite.

Penrite’s long association with David Reynolds saw suggestions emerge that the oil brand might follow him to Team 18 next year.

But that is officially not the case, with the Groves to continue fielding two Penrite Mustangs until the end of 2025.

Repco Bathurst 1000 winner Richie Stanaway will take over from Reynolds next season, while standout rookie Matt Payne returns.

“It’s fantastic to be renewing our partnership with Penrite Oil. We are proud to represent such an iconic Australian brand who have a rich history in Australian motorsport,” said team principal David Cauchi.

“We look forward to this next chapter in our partnership where we can build on our strong foundations developed over the past two years.”

The news comes amid an overhaul of the Grove headquarters in Braeside and follows a breakthrough victory on the Gold Coast for Reynolds.

“It was only fitting that Reynolds, who has been a fantastic brand ambassador for us across eight years, was behind the wheel for the win and we wish him continued success at his new team,” said Penrite CEO Toby Dymond.

“But first we want one more in Adelaide to send him off in style.

“For 2024 onwards we wanted naming rights on two cars and a multi-year term to demonstrate our intentions to be here for the long term in Supercars.

“We love our shared vision for victory with the Grove family and look forward to achieving great results together.”
